Comment 19,400 potential errors in the code!! (Score 1) 199

From one of the links .. (SysTest being the company hired by the Breathalyzer company to review the source code and Base One being the company hired by the accused)
> SysTest only looked for "mal-ware", not for functioning of the code.
>
> Base One, however, did an extensive evaluation, finding 19,400 potential errors in the code.

How can you find "mal-ware" when you don't consider the purpose of the code.

And here is their algorithm to average n = 4 readings ... "When the software takes a series of readings, it first averages the first two readings. Then, it averages the third reading with the average just computed. Then the fourth reading is averaged with the new average ... which would cause the first reading to have more weight ... Nonetheless, the comments say that the values should be averaged, and they are not."
